From patchwork Wed Jan 11 22:58:03 2017 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Andy Gross X-Patchwork-Id: 9511607 X-Patchwork-Delegate: agross@codeaurora.org Return-Path: Received: from mail.wl.linuxfoundation.org (pdx-wl-mail.web.codeaurora.org [172.30.200.125]) by pdx-korg-patchwork.web.codeaurora.org (Postfix) with ESMTP id 2DE76606E1 for ; Wed, 11 Jan 2017 22:58:21 +0000 (UTC) Received: from mail.wl.linuxfoundation.org (localhost [127.0.0.1]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 1538228695 for ; Wed, 11 Jan 2017 22:58:21 +0000 (UTC) Received: by mail.wl.linuxfoundation.org (Postfix, from userid 486) id 06618286A1; Wed, 11 Jan 2017 22:58:21 +0000 (UTC)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on pdx-wl-mail.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-6.3 required=2.0 tests=BAYES_00,DKIM_SIGNED, RCVD_IN_DNSWL_HI, RCVD_IN_SORBS_SPAM, T_DKIM_INVALID autolearn=ham version=3.3.1 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by mail.wl.linuxfoundation.org (Postfix) with ESMTP id 7736A28695 for ; Wed, 11 Jan 2017 22:58:20 +0000 (UTC)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1753048AbdAKW6T (ORCPT ); Wed, 11 Jan 2017 17:58:19 -0500 Received: from mail-oi0-f46.google.com ([209.85.218.46]:33913 "EHLO mail-oi0-f46.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751441AbdAKW6T (ORCPT ); Wed, 11 Jan 2017 17:58:19 -0500 Received: by mail-oi0-f46.google.com with SMTP id 3so3415371oih.1 for ; Wed, 11 Jan 2017 14:58:19 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=linaro.org; s=google; h=from:to:cc:subject:date:message-id; bh=+Jqm0UVrNIjlTLE/aGMCQrAsE2B86GY9rXGABnY+tiw=; b=UdVtIIckRFpSmivEjF3GIdtY6EBUbkyZLNKgASTMflZkiGFhQ8MoZquKb9QE6Oqy0F H/KTtTfeOHq+RPg4IzQbKUt5yVES4E1DTl7NZKd6zDaiykjjboPacPK8v9ezO08vTqyV 5b1HEmlKFKitiWyN8c7+aRMrbB8u52FxKydIc= X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id; bh=+Jqm0UVrNIjlTLE/aGMCQrAsE2B86GY9rXGABnY+tiw=; b=nKsMu5AJoSpCr1T3uKmEq+KvsRYZeYCCHdIBJWKzHQxDaenPns5I4X4sotgpZDIw1z FSbX4vOqdT/fSeKEEKR7gcEFA2AhtdLM9SEDYlWbQ7PgXXrB1XoJgvKVG64DJnF/gizF iNZdG0pwNXklA8Gze+oS7Ukx2tsx03bZHZykK1QFu3xF+a3z2vPIsDCLrWSDoQ5/H3T4 POuN0TLBC9mixt/gyg1Ksj1At5tZSzCBRyW+QuFYcRU9omVCHAXLvFnyZ0hdOCEYC21U DL63ShjtKOtJG9d/3aksttdgmBw4a1qetgpMrxw3yrBFkV5cbbwUxDZ/5mFLUdzCVlJJ xPDA== X-Gm-Message-State: AIkVDXKmtf5oudt7fDC38SAUKPIU7wB5ttGaeKrAHn4qMgmoDid0/i3/PcQLgXCi+Y5W77o6 X-Received: by 10.157.58.74 with SMTP id j68mr5146645otc.194.1484175498537; Wed, 11 Jan 2017 14:58:18 -0800 (PST) Received: from localhost ([2602:306:3406:6500:3c9a:46d:ea1b:62ad]) by smtp.gmail.com with ESMTPSA id p2sm649440oic.6.2017.01.11.14.58.17 (version=TLS1_2 cipher=AES128-SHA bits=128/128); Wed, 11 Jan 2017 14:58:18 -0800 (PST) From: Andy Gross To: linux-arm-msm@vger.kernel.org Cc: linux-arm-kernel@lists.infradead.org, Andy Gross Subject: [PATCH] firmware: qcom: scm: Mask APQ8064 core clk dependency Date: Wed, 11 Jan 2017 16:58:03 -0600 Message-Id: <1484175483-25333-1-git-send-email-andy.gross@linaro.org> X-Mailer: git-send-email 1.9.1 Sender: linux-arm-msm-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-arm-msm@vger.kernel.org X-Virus-Scanned: ClamAV using ClamSMTP This patch masks the core clk requirement for the APQ8064. Until the other peripherals correctly describe their clock dependencies or the bus driver is put in place to handle the RPM dependencies, this bit will remain masked. Signed-off-by: Andy Gross Reviewed-by: Bjorn Andersson --- drivers/firmware/qcom_scm.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/drivers/firmware/qcom_scm.c b/drivers/firmware/qcom_scm.c index 893f953ea..65d0d9d 100644 --- a/drivers/firmware/qcom_scm.c +++ b/drivers/firmware/qcom_scm.c @@ -387,7 +387,7 @@ static int qcom_scm_probe(struct platform_device *pdev) static const struct of_device_id qcom_scm_dt_match[] = { { .compatible = "qcom,scm-apq8064", - .data = (void *) SCM_HAS_CORE_CLK, + /* FIXME: This should have .data = (void *) SCM_HAS_CORE_CLK */ }, { .compatible = "qcom,scm-msm8660", .data = (void *) SCM_HAS_CORE_CLK,